首頁  >  文章  >  web前端  >  如何使用 jQuery 偵測 Enter 鍵按下?

如何使用 jQuery 偵測 Enter 鍵按下?

Barbara Streisand
Barbara Streisand原創
2024-11-03 17:41:30423瀏覽

How to Detect Enter Key Press with jQuery?

使用jQuery 偵測Enter 鍵按下:綜合指南

介紹

介紹

抓鍵盤上的按鍵事件對於各種Web 功能至關重要。 jQuery 簡化了這個過程,為開發者提供了一個方便的偵測擊鍵的解決方案。

如何偵測 Enter 鍵按下

使用 jQuery,您可以使用下列指令偵測 Enter 鍵按下keypress() 方法。此方法接受一個鍵碼參數,該參數對應於鍵盤上的特定鍵。對於 Enter 鍵,鍵碼為 13。

瀏覽器相容性

所有主流瀏覽器都支援 keypress() 方法,包括 Chrome、Firefox、Safari 和邊緣。不過,值得注意的是,某些瀏覽器在處理鍵碼時可能會有稍微不同的行為。

實作
<code class="javascript">$(document).on('keypress', function(e) {
  if (e.which == 13) {
    alert('You pressed enter!');
  }
});</code>

要偵測Enter 鍵按下,可以使用以下程式碼:

此程式碼在整個文件上註冊一個按鍵事件處理程序。當按下 Enter 鍵時,會觸發事件處理程序,並顯示警報。

其他注意事項

需要注意的是,使用 keypress() 方法可能不是所有情況下的最佳解決方案。如果您正在處理瀏覽器不一致問題或需要更進階的事件處理,您可以考慮使用 keydown() 或 keyup() 方法。 這些方法提供了用於捕獲擊鍵的附加選項,例如檢測組合鍵或關鍵重複。但是,有必要研究所選方法的瀏覽器相容性,以確保跨瀏覽器支援。

以上是如何使用 jQuery 偵測 Enter 鍵按下?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n